MyHeritage DNA Ethnicities Estimates
MyHeritage offers access to 42 ethnicities, which includes Irish, Jewish, Native American, Japanese, and numerous others. The estimate breaks down your ethnic background into percents. A list of regions is provided of your ancestors, including the father and mother’s side. Each one has its own percentage that is your DNA.
The percentages are available using a map made available by MyHeritage. It highlights shared ethnicities as well as ancestral sites, which include important events like deaths and births.
Doing the DNA Test
You can create a free MyHeritage account MyHeritage to get started with the test. This account can be utilized to access the kit to get the data. In the kit, you make use of a swab that is placed in your cheek for 45 seconds. Then, you place saliva in the vials supplied and send this kit directly to the company.
Anyone of any age may take the test. Even infants are able to take the test as long as there’s consent from parental or legal guardians. This test can be helpful for those who are elderly as they’re more difficult to time producing enough saliva.

Pricing Plans
MyHeritage has two options to make use of their service: subscription or kits. In the subscription the subscription, you have access to their services at no cost in the case of a family tree with 250 members. However, you will not have access to their features. If you are able purchase a subscription, they offer it as a paid service. It starts at $79/year for the Premium Plan or $189 per year for the Full Plan.
Each has access to certain features as part of the price plan.
On the contrary, they have kits that can be done at your own home. There are two choices: Standard and Health & Ancestry.
Standard Kit
For $90 plus shipping fees, you receive ethnicity reports as well as access to the MyHeritage DNA Matches via their website. You can contact potential relatives with matches.
Health and Ancestry Kit
This kit is priced at $220 plus shipping fees. The difference with this one is that it contains information on genetic risks and carrier status. Example: a family who has an history of diabetes as well as other medical dangers. Certain illnesses that are rare can be considered.

How do DNA samples are processed inside MyHeritage?
MyHeritage employs microarray-based, test for DNA autosomal. Raw data is given which the company calculates the DNA match and ethnicity on the basis of every ancestral lineage both maternal and paternal.

Can you cancel a MyHeritage subscription?
Naturally. On the MyHeritage website, click on your name and select “My Orders.” Then click “Site Subscriptions.” Once you have viewed how your subscription is performing, you can click “View details.” Below that, you’ll see”Stop Renewal” and “Stop Renewal” button.
